In 2014, Mark S. Andrekovich earned a total compensation of $1.5M as Chief of Human Capital and President Tax and Employer Services at MAXIMUS, a 5% increase compared to previous year.

Compensation breakdown

Non-Equity Incentive Plan$600,000
Salary$393,500
Stock Awards$500,000
Other$20,047
Total$1,513,547

Andrekovich received $600K in non-equity incentive plan, accounting for 40% of the total pay in 2014.

Andrekovich also received $393.5K in salary, $500K in stock awards and $20K in other compensation.
